As a professional php developper, I know how important it is to stay up to date with the latest tools and technologies. Learning and mastering new tools can help you become a better, more efficient developer. But with so many available options, it can be difficult to know where to start.
In this blog post, I'm going to share with you the top 5 tools that every PHP developer should have in their toolkit. By utilizing these tools, you can improve your workflow, save time, and create better applications.
The first tool is a code editor. A good code editor is essential for a PHP developer. It'll help you write, edit, and debug code quickly and easily. I recommend Visual Studio Code as it has all the features you need to be successful. It also has a built-in terminal, so you can execute commands directly from the editor.
The second tool is a version control system. Version control systems allow you to keep track of changes to your code over time. This makes it easier to collaborate with other developers or rollback to a previous version if something goes wrong. I recommend using Git as it's one of the most popular version control systems in the industry.
The third tool is a debugging tool. When coding, it's essential to be able to find and fix errors quickly. The Xdebug extension is a great debugging tool for PHP. It allows you to step through code, inspect variables, and view stack traces to pinpoint errors and bugs.
The fourth tool is a framework. A framework is a set of libraries and components that help you create web applications quickly and easily. Laravel is a popular and powerful framework for PHP developers. It comes with a variety of features to help you get your projects up and running quickly.
The fifth and final tool is a package manager. Package managers allow you to easily install, update, and manage packages for your applications. Composer is the most popular package manager for PHP. It has a command-line utility that makes it easy to manage your packages.
These are the top 5 tools that every PHP developer should have in their toolkit. By utilizing these tools, you can become a better, more efficient developer and create better applications. So go ahead and start using these tools today!